FEMAX is a Polish company operating in the bathroom, heating, plumbing, ventilation, and kitchen equipment industries. The brand has been operating for over 30 years and is expanding its sales both in brick-and-mortar locations and online.

The company has an extensive network of branches in northern Poland, offers products from renowned Polish and international manufacturers, and develops its own product brands. FEMAX serves both retail customers and professionals—installers, contractors, architects, interior designers, and business partners.

An important element of the company's activity is also its membership in the Instal-Konsorcjum Group, which strengthens its position in the plumbing, heating and installation technology industry.

Our task was to design and implement a B2B platform that supports FEMAX's daily collaboration with its business partners. The project involved creating a closed purchasing environment accessible to registered customers, where users could conveniently browse the offer, place orders, and manage key information related to business relationships.

As part of the implementation, we focused on preparing a solution tailored to the specific needs of the installation and plumbing industry, where quick access to products, efficient order processing, the convenience of working with a large assortment, and transparency of the purchasing process are key.

The project's goal was to streamline B2B sales and create a digital channel for FEMAX partners. The platform was intended to reduce the need to conduct some orders solely by phone or email, while also providing customers with constant access to the offer and key purchasing features.

The FEMAX B2B platform, available to registered users, was created. The solution was designed for customers who regularly engage with FEMAX and require quick, organized access to its offerings and tools to support their daily purchasing processes.

From the platform, partners can access features such as customer accounts, sales documents, favorite products, and orders. This makes the purchasing process more transparent, and customers can manage some activities independently without having to contact the sales department every time.

The platform has been designed as a closed zone for business clients, which allows for better tailoring of communication, offers and service to the needs of professionals operating in the installation, heating, plumbing and design industries.

Implementing a B2B platform allowed FEMAX to move a significant portion of its partner service to an online channel. Customers gained a convenient tool for placing orders and managing collaboration, and the company received a solution that supports scaling B2B sales.
